这些元素和属性可以通过CSS进行样式化,以更好地融入网页设计。此外,HTML5还提供了新的表单验证功能,如`required`、`pattern`、`min`、`max`等属性,使得表单输入更加健壮和可靠。
以下是一个简单的HTML5表单示例:
```htmlHTML5 Form Example
Name:
Email:
Birthdate:
Password:
Bio:
Country: USA Canada UK
这个示例包含了一个简单的表单,用户可以输入姓名、电子邮件、出生日期、密码和简短的个人简介,并从下拉列表中选择国家。提交按钮用于将表单数据发送到服务器。
HTML5表单:构建高效、互动的网页体验
HTML5表单的新特性
2. 增强型表单
HTML5增强了表单功能,新增了``、``、``、``、``等类型的``元素,以及``元素,使得表单验证和数据处理更加方便。
3. 表单验证
HTML5提供了丰富的表单验证功能,如`required`、`pattern`、`minlength`、`maxlength`等属性,可以有效地减少无效数据的提交,提高用户体验。
HTML5表单的应用场景
1. 登录注册
在网站登录注册页面,HTML5表单可以提供更丰富的输入类型,如密码强度验证、邮箱格式验证等,提高用户注册的便捷性和安全性。
2. 在线调查
在线调查问卷中,HTML5表单可以方便地添加单选、多选、下拉等元素,提高问卷的填写效率和准确性。
3. 购物车
在购物车页面,HTML5表单可以方便地添加商品数量、价格、优惠码等元素,提高用户的购物体验。
HTML5表单的优化策略
1. 简化表单结构
尽量减少表单元素的个数,简化表单结构,降低用户填写成本。
2. 提供清晰的提示信息
在表单元素旁边添加清晰的提示信息,帮助用户了解输入要求,提高填写正确率。
3. 优化表单验证
合理设置表单验证规则,避免过度验证或验证不足,提高用户体验。
4. 适应不同设备
确保HTML5表单在不同设备上具有良好的兼容性和响应式设计,提升移动端用户体验。
符合搜索引擎标准的HTML5表单
2. 优化表单验证
合理设置表单验证规则,避免无效数据的提交,提高用户体验,同时降低服务器负担。
3. 优化表单提交
优化表单提交方式,如使用AJAX技术,减少页面刷新,提高用户体验。
4. 优化表单内容
确保表单内容简洁明了,易于理解,提高搜索引擎抓取率。